A EC210 Volvo Excavator: Deep Dive into Vecu Systems
The EC210 Volvo Excavator is a powerful machine known for its efficiency. One of the key features that sets it apart is the integrated Vecu system. This cutting-edge technology plays a vital role in enhancing the excavator's overall operation. Vecu systems use sensors to gather data on various aspects of the machine, such as engine specifications, hydraulic output, and working conditions. This information is then processed by a primary control unit to modify the excavator's systems in real time.
- Features of Vecu Systems:
- Improved Fuel Efficiency
- Reduced Maintenance Costs
- Increased Machine Reliability
- Improved Operator Comfort
Vecu systems offer a range of features for operators and fleet managers. By optimizing various machine functions, Vecu systems promote to improved fuel economy, reduced maintenance costs, increased reliability, and enhanced operator comfort.
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ning
Volvo trucks are renowned for their performance and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By adjusting vir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.
- The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
-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
-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

Volvo Truck ECU Simulation Software: Creating Immersive Test Scenarios
Developing and refining the Electronic Control Units (ECUs) governing Volvo trucks necessitates meticulous testing in a range of simulated conditions. ECU simulation software facilitates engineers to construct highly realistic virtual platforms that replicate the challenges of real-world driving scenarios. These simulations provide a safe and controlled setting for testing ECU performance under uncommon conditions, such as changing temperatures, terrain, and weights.
- Pros of using ECU simulation software include reduced development time, cost savings through avoidance of physical prototypes, and the ability to pinpoint potential issues early in the design process.
- Volvo Truck's commitment to innovation drives the development of sophisticated ECU simulation software which constantly being enhanced to faithfully model the details of their vehicles.
By leveraging this cutting-edge technology, Volvo Trucks delivers reliable and high-performing ECUs that meet the rigorous requirements of modern trucking operations.
